Meaning of hectic
- Habitual; constitutional; pertaining especially to slow waste of animal tissue, as in consumption; as, a hectic type in disease; a hectic flush.
- In a hectic condition; having hectic fever; consumptive; as, a hectic patient.
- Hectic fever.
- A hectic flush.
